What You’ll Bring to the Team:- Must be at least 21years old.
- High School Diploma or equivalent.
- Meet Lead Teacherqualifications as determined by the Massachusetts Department of Early Education and Care (EEC).
- A solid understanding of children's growth and development—and the creativity to turn this knowledge into engaging, age-appropriate activities!

- Complete EEC fingerprinting prior to your first day.
- Keep all required documents and certifications current in your educator file.
- Complete all trainings, certifications, and program orientation following EEC and YMCA of the North Shore guidelines.
- Maintain current Infant/Child CPR & First Aid certification.
- Ability to lift up to 40 lbs.
- Comfortable bending, twisting, reaching, and transitioning between sitting (including sitting on the floor!) and standing.
- Willing to spend time outdoors in all seasons.
- Able to react quickly and appropriately to the unpredictable actions of young children.
